Job description

Job Title: Senior Residential Practitioner


Location: Worsley, Manchester


Salary: Approximately £34,704 per annum, based on 160 hours per month plus 11 sleep-ins per month


Hourly Rate: £14.50 per hour


Employment Type: Full-time, Permanent


Sleep-ins: 10 to 11 sleep-ins per month at £52 per sleep


Service: Children's Residential Home


Service Users: Children and young people aged 5 to 18 years with EBD and a variety of other needs and requirements.


Qualifications Required: Level 3 Diploma in Children's Residential Care (most desirable), or a Level 3 Diploma in Adult Social Care with a willingness to complete additional units in Children's Residential Care.


Experience Required: A minimum of 1 year in a Senior or Team Leader role. Residential childcare experience is desirable, although Senior and Team Leader experience in other health and social care environments will be considered.


The Home: Our client provides person-centred support and care for children and young people, creating a nurturing and homely environment where each child is safe, valued and encouraged to thrive. This is a brand-new home preparing to open, offering the chance to join the team from the outset and help shape the culture of the service from day one.


As Senior Residential Practitioner you will oversee each shift, providing first-line management and supervision to the Residential Practitioners on duty and ensuring the children and young people receive the best possible care and support. You will report directly to the Deputy Manager and Registered Manager.


Who we are looking for:


  • Be committed to achieving the best outcomes for children and young people.

  • Prioritise workload and duties effectively.

  • Have experience of leading and delegating to the team on duty.

  • Be confident in decision-making and accountability.

  • Understand care plans, risk assessments and the Children's Homes Regulations.

  • Safeguard and protect the wellbeing of children and young people at all times.

  • Supervise and provide ongoing 1:1 practice-based supervision to team members.

  • Work collaboratively with other Senior Practitioners and management to ensure the service meets the required standards.

  • Act in the absence of the Registered Manager and Deputy Manager, seeking approval where necessary.

  • Communicate professionally with team members and external professionals.

  • Advocate for the needs, wishes and views of the children and young people in their care.


We are looking for people with resilience, confidence, strong communication skills, good listening skills, dedication, patience, kindness, compassion and empathy.
